What can I do during winter months to lower my energy bills?

December 21, 2018

Whether you enjoy winter or desire the warmer months in Heflin, many of us make adjustments to make sure our home’s temperature keeps us content. This can have a large impact on your utility costs, but there are steps you can take to reduce those energy costs.

  • Check weather stripping – Over time, the seals around your windows and doors can crack or become weathered. Walk around your home to identify any drafts that have to be addressed.
  • Make use of your blinds – If your windows have blinds, they can be helpful in keeping your house warm. Keep them open while the sun is still shining throughout the day, and make sure to close them at the end of the day, so the warmer air doesn’t escape.
  • Change your filter – Check your filter continually to see if it needs to be switched out. We suggest at least once every three months, but time between replacement can vary among households.
  • Purchase a programmable thermostat – It may seem like just a simple way to make sure your home remains warm, but programmable thermostats can also save you money! You can set temperatures to be cooler when you are away from the home or sleeping. Using your heat more efficiently helps lower your bill.
  • Add insulation to your attic – Take a look and see if you have an acceptable amount of insulation. Because heat rises, insulation in your attic is a powerful tool to reduce the chances of heat escaping.
  • Book routine maintenance – Just like we visit the doctor to get checkups, your heating system needs a little attention, too. Hiring experts to clean and maintain your system will confirm that your system is running effectively and efficiently. They can also identify small issues that could end up as more expensive repairs if left unchecked.
  • Assess your HVAC system – If your utility bills are continually increasing—regardless your efforts to increase efficiency—it might be time to purchase a replacement heating system.
